Seasonal activities and outdoor experiences in Niittylahti
The region’s heart beats in time with the seasons. Here’s a taste of what you can do, depending on when you visit:
Summer and late spring
- Water-based adventures: kayaking, canoeing, paddleboarding, and swimming in clear lake bays. Most cottages provide or can arrange life jackets for family use.
- Fishing: local lakes are known for accessible fishing, with species like perch and pike common in many spots. A basic license may be needed for larger bodies of water.
- Hiking and nature walks: easy trails step through birch and pine forests, with viewpoints overlooking water or distant hills.
- Berry and mushroom foraging: late summer offers opportunities for berries; autumn brings mushrooms in the forests with appropriate guidelines.
- Cycle routes: family-friendly cycling paths around the lake towns and forest edges provide safe, scenic rides for all ages.
Autumn
- Fall colors and photography: forests turn vibrant golds and reds, offering fantastic family photo opportunities.
- Evening saunas and cozy cabin nights: a post-activity sauna with a warm sauna stove and a snug living room is quintessential.
Winter
- Cross-country skiing and snowshoeing: the region’s snow cover and flat to gently rolling terrain are ideal for beginners and families.
- Snow activities near towns: look for ice skating on frozen lakes or kid-friendly sledding hills nearby.
- Northern lights potential: clear, dark skies in winter offer a chance to glimpse the aurora on cold, serene nights.

Practical travel tips for Niittylahti
To make the most of your stay in Niittylahti, consider these practical tips focused on safety, convenience, and smooth logistics:
- Transportation: a car is the most convenient way to explore Niittylahti and the surrounding area, especially when you’re traveling with kids or a group and have gear to carry. If you’re flying in, the closest larger hubs are typically Joensuu or Kuopio, with road connections from there to Niittylahti.
- Seasonal readiness: pack layers for changing weather, even in summer. Early mornings and evenings can be cool near water and in forested areas.
- Safety basics: keep a small first-aid kit handy, especially if you’re exploring trails with children. If you plan water activities, ensure flotation devices are on hand and used as needed.
- Connectivity: while many cottages offer Wi-Fi, it’s good to plan for varying signal strength in rural settings. Download offline maps or keep a simple paper map as a backup for outdoor excursions.
- Local etiquette: Finland values privacy and respect for quiet hours. If you’re staying in a shared area or a larger lodge, follow any posted guidelines about noise and shared spaces.
